The Bitcoin whitepaper was published on October 31, 2008 by the pseudonymous author Satoshi Nakamoto. It's title was simply: "Bitcoin: A Peer to Peer Electronic Cash System" and its overall length at 9 pages. In it, the author outlines the core properties of what the Bitcoin network is and requires to work and become the crypto asset it is today.
